## SQL Linting

All SQL files at Bramblegate must pass `sqlcheck` before merge. Rules enforce uppercase keywords, explicit column lists (no `SELECT *`), and snake_case identifiers. The linter validates schema references against a live shadow database, so it needs network access during CI and local runs. Before your first run, configure the linter's schema probe with the connection string below.

primary connection of fajog-bageg = clickhouse://tamion_svc:0nS8bDSETpHjj2@db-cbc5.nelvrocorp.example:5432/nordor

Run the verification script against the Quillmark staging cohort and confirm that no user flips variants across three consecutive requests. If any flip is observed, halt the release and escalate to the experimentation platform rotation rather than reassigning manually, since manual reassignment corrupts exposure logs. Once verification passes, record the assignment-service build token shown below in the release log.

build token for yahig-kaguf: htk3_c19

**Alert: ProfileStoreShardImbalance**

Fires when any shard of the Lumenkeep user-profile store holds more than 1.6x the mean key count for ten consecutive minutes. This usually indicates the rendezvous-hashing weights drifted after a node replacement rather than organic growth. Verify rebalancer health before acknowledging. The remediation procedure and weight-adjustment checklist are on the internal page below.

runbook for yageg-tafop: https://superset.merlaqnet.local/deploy/projects/issue/display/repo/projects/ticket/e6ac41f4bf7bc116ee61994c

## Support

ValidKit plugins are sandboxed, so most failures surface as `PluginLoadError` in the gateway logs. Check the plugin registry version first, then the schema cache. Restarting the loader clears most stale-manifest issues. If a validator rejects known-good payloads after these steps, escalate to the maintainers by email.

escalation mailbox, kaweg-kahif: druwyn.sordor@nelvroworks.corp